What's the point of dragging these things here:- well you see, astrophysicist, John Archibald Wheeler who termed "Black Hole" said "Space-Time tells matter how to move, and Matter tells Space-Time how to curve.

So, From here onwards scientists starts developing at a tremendous rate and started viewing from a complete different perspective. And, then they reached to a completely new associated term which is "Singularity"

"Singularity" refers to the mass of object with zero-volume.

"Event Horizon" refers to the spherical gravitational boundary in which "Singularity" is forever trapped.

MAXIMUM MASS A BLACK HOLE CAN HAVE?

Actually, The fun fact is these records are constantly held for a Temporary period of time, whenever a new black hole is estimated to be there or found then the record set earlier is already broken. For now, it is 50 Billion times the mass of our Sun. So Just assume how much it will be. So
